Batch processing usually refers to saving up requests to do a task (jobs), and doing them all at once, in a batch. Batch processing was more common with mainframe computers that had very limited resources and couldn't switch between datasets (think tapes with a capacity in megabytes) easily.

An application service provider (ASP) is someone that render computer service to his/ her customers or clients over a network by delivering software applications.
It also give access to an application, by charging a usage or subscription fee over the internet.
